The Early Bird Gets the Worm, and the Best Party Venue!

First things first, you need to find the perfect venue for your end-of-year extravaganza. Remember, booking early is the key to success. So, put on your detective hat and start searching for that hidden gem.

Once you’ve found your dream location, it’s time to think about the guest list. But hey, don’t go inviting your weird cousin Kevin who always spills his drink on the carpet. Keep it classy, my friend!

Catering: The Way to Everyone’s Heart (or Stomach)

Now, let’s talk about food. We all know that a great party can be ruined by a lackluster menu. So, put on your chef’s hat and rustle up some tasty treats that will make your guests’ taste buds dance with joy.

From finger foods to delectable desserts, make sure you provide options for all dietary preferences. Because trust us when we say that you don’t want Karen from accounting throwing a fit because there are no gluten-free options!
